About Joddy

Joddy Manuwai is a Hawai'i Licensed Mental Health Counselor (LMHC) with three decades of experience. She focuses on stress and anxiety, family challenges, trauma and abuse, parenting concerns, depression, and women's issues. She aims to meet people where they are with respect, sensitivity, and compassion.

Many clients find it easier to talk when they feel heard and safe. Joddy adapts conversations and plans to each person’s needs. She listens first, then shapes sessions to address practical problems at home and in relationships.

Evidence-based approaches and online support

Joddy uses evidence-based therapeutic techniques that focus on clear skills and practical steps. One common approach is skills-based work that teaches ways to manage stress and anxiety through breathing, activity planning, and steady routines. These tools help people handle day-to-day pressure and reduce overwhelming feelings.

She can also incorporate trauma-informed methods that focus on safety and pacing. Those methods help people process difficult experiences at a pace they can handle and build coping strategies for intense memories or reactions.

Choosing the right approach is part of the process. The therapist works collaboratively with each person to decide which techniques match their needs, goals, and preferences. That discussion can include whether to include Christian-based Biblical wisdom if the client wants that option.

Online therapy offers practical flexibility. Video calls allow face-to-face conversations from home, while phone sessions, live chat, and text messaging provide options for shorter check-ins or times when video is not possible. These formats make it easier to fit therapy into busy family schedules and to maintain steady momentum between meetings.
